黄芩提取物对红细胞抗氧化作用研究

摘    要:目的:考察黄芩提取物(SBG)对H2O2所致正常人红细胞(RBCs)氧化的保护作用。方法:将RBCs用黄芩提取物SBG预孵育,经H2O2处理后对红细胞溶血作用、脂质过氧化(MDA)、ROS及met—Hb含量进行分析。结果:含有指标成分黄芩苷的SBG对H2O2致红细胞损伤致氧化应激溶血率、MDA、ROS及met—Hb含量均具有改善作用,不同SBG中黄芩苷含量较低时改善作用相对较弱。讨论:SBG中的黄酮类化合物具有潜在的抗氧化活性,且黄芩提取物可能对人体血液系统氧化应激具有改善作用。

Antioxidant Activitv of Extracts from Scutellaria Baicalensis Georgi.towards Normal Human Erythrocytes

Abstract:Objective: To investigate the protective effect of extracts from Scutellaria Baicalensis Georgi. (SBG) towards hydrogen peroxide (H2O2 )-induced oxidation in normal human erythrocytes (RBCs). Method: RBCs, pretreated with SBG and challenged with H2O2,were analyzed by the studies of hemolysis,lipid peroxidation, reactive oxygen species (ROS) and methemoglobin production. Re- sult: The oxidative indices were all decreased by incubating the RBCs with SBG which contained baicalin, a kind of marker components in SBG, and the effects depended on the concentration of baicalin. Conclusion: The findings demonstrate that the flavones in SBG show potent antioxidant properties which have beneficial effect in oxidative stress in human blood system.
